Racket The full Racket distribution, including DrRacket and a package manager to install more packages. |
| Windows |
| 64-bit x64 for Windows 7 and up | | 169.2 MB | | SHA256: 98809c125d24a0953a02d771bd7132a6dfa1f258e537a0e1c71476b84c9ff201 |
| 64-bit Arm for Windows 10 and up | | 162.1 MB | | SHA256: b227fd47282803b79398d8854acc7bd0377622d983343d17bc65a2792461cf2a |
| Mac OS |
| 64-bit Apple Silicon for Mac OS 11 and up | | 268.3 MB | | SHA256: 8a81f0231507d353e0faff4b430b9782574ecf323d3a12e5777c6baa23b18fcb |
| 64-bit Intel for Mac OS 10.9 and up | | 279.4 MB | | SHA256: 8ff6a08f0fdd226e361ddede893a19d5decfe7efb9df1f41bd8c5810d7862eea |
Linux If you don't see an option for your particular platform, try other Linux installers, starting from similar ones. Often, a build for one Linux variant works on others, too. |
| 64-bit x86_64 built on Debian 10 | | 240.4 MB | | SHA256: ed22b19e024cfdb3eca9e216cb1d9be3aecc1d94a8fd64f109e458990f673db7 |
| 64-bit x86_64 built on Debian 12 | | 240.4 MB | | SHA256: 0ec50447200a54db3d7da678b3787a3794387a94fe8d4402e5c53945de69db3b |
| 32-bit i386 built on Debian 10 | | 242.5 MB | | SHA256: f45960e21c3274e52d8390f8a9478c04fc36b579a34d85a9a72f5b21c736034b |
| 64-bit AArch64 built on Debian 10 | | 234.2 MB | | SHA256: af4b82486a706a5e29850cc6fcdbe53a36920e855fa9570d3a11654370bb4bf2 |
| 64-bit AArch64 built on Debian 12 | | 234.2 MB | | SHA256: 13314682e4c8f927f843e4440aeb97dc7568fbe46c49098b4161b45fccc2fd5e |
| 32-bit ARMv6 VFP built on Raspbian | | 228.6 MB | | SHA256: 707691a09abba57ed9627cd5d0fa0763b3c53ea34ae6bd78e683530619d1f498 |
| All Platforms |
| Source | | 32.9 MB | | SHA256: 58c82b0ec6012fe4296ad152eea59912eeb0cf8607a6e602be1fd2ccef568207 |
Source + built packages The core run-time system is provided in source form, but Racket libraries are pre-compiled and documentation is pre-rendered, which enables a quick install. | | 151.5 MB | | SHA256: 286d98267c16c0e604b43e0d2f775d9063fb307a55018e080f4236c14e2b34dc |
Source with versionless path The path in the unpacked archive does not include a version number, so it stays the same across versions. | | 32.9 MB | | SHA256: 9b402d20eb8c78b5114e2c9358f7c3f5b635898136dc001318097bf236b22fac |
Natipkg The “natipkg” distribution is for Linux, but it uses pre-built and repackaged versions of system libraries, instead of relying on the operating system's package manager to install them. They are intended for use by test and build services. |
| 64-bit x86_64 built on Debian 10 | | 253 MB | | SHA256: 09694ed724eaa1e521d8516648b17f45caf9ce18cad72857ad4ba1ec0c5110a0 |
| 64-bit AArch64 built on Debian 10 | | 248.4 MB | | SHA256: 7b513be3765cdaf9159bbcf2ae96e35e7c04b4b41e9f5b354ee7c5072af0872f |
64-bit x86_64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. | | 167.9 MB | | SHA256: 9a6ec8e0c1540308231178931b96493f9d9f8d1c2b1fd8e5ab2c5484197501d8 |
64-bit AArch64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. | | 168.7 MB | | SHA256: 2f9f63c25e0f10e8fab711646f067bc2e2143205d9f7ddd83c3abefaab8d1acd |
| |
Minimal Racket Includes just enough of Racket that you can use raco pkg to install more. |
| Windows |
| 64-bit x64 for Windows 7 and up |
| Installer | | 29.9 MB | | SHA256: 5fc75472ed2943362c28eaffffbdf26d141a49d22ce57fb5dad2fab69cf169e8 |
Tarball A .tgz archive to unpack into any location and run in place. | | 36.2 MB | | SHA256: edf695358fbd404143e17ef69bc23fe6d1c447727d862d243df653c718858d64 |
| 32-bit x86 for Windows 7 and up |
| Installer | | 28.9 MB | | SHA256: b17de4e366a440d34b7bd4095fb6657524a0c2da066986925e4b1846ff7ab73a |
Tarball A .tgz archive to unpack into any location and run in place. | | 35.2 MB | | SHA256: b281ca5ea7724f9185b7c597ad5f5b02c76fe8f6b802ed99703d2a778203103f |
| 64-bit Arm for Windows 10 and up |
| Installer | | 27.7 MB | | SHA256: eebc41231a2f80dcf5d1c51f6eb9fa76bb7230f205b29faa015c4545701895c2 |
Tarball A .tgz archive to unpack into any location and run in place. | | 34 MB | | SHA256: abce45a8e84b8e3df0665d2e1d89a83d2b2bd3f5d91a488e77db33b5958c61af |
| Mac OS |
| 64-bit Apple Silicon for Mac OS 11 and up |
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. | | 39.4 MB | | SHA256: c229562bc08120f44a4639537209ddc9a5044046d8de16521eb7857943d90248 |
Tarball A .tgz archive to unpack into any location and run in place. | | 42.9 MB | | SHA256: 21f33ab789d64ff309053a9775b217e7b46312d91c8705eed92c0cd3212311a6 |
| 64-bit Intel for Mac OS 10.9 and up |
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. | | 41.8 MB | | SHA256: 128f217929c4e6bc36531a9c269e93e0509016b5d056c4e5e32e1daf825fff8b |
Tarball A .tgz archive to unpack into any location and run in place. | | 43.8 MB | | SHA256: 5b61ace3745a53197f31357ea430a0f9822fd2e6c1c6f2d66e9790382ddec4d4 |
| 32-bit Intel for Mac OS 10.6 and up |
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. | | 25.3 MB | | SHA256: a2cda754fa0ef2ff63d7127a48e65df56cbcfaa53a4a99cd18592a6f69e42e58 |
Tarball A .tgz archive to unpack into any location and run in place. | | 25.7 MB | | SHA256: e904b43faf61d4427ae554beb32bbe1cd6e628ceeb0b64bd47ee8bbedf5684a6 |
| 32-bit PowerPC for Mac OS 10.5 and up |
Disk Image Drag-and-drop installation, so you get to pick the installation path, but you have to set your PATH environment variable. | | 25.5 MB | | SHA256: 6039d47d6779cf91440186a5f6f5e70ded20ace082cef6851fe092dced67b519 |
Tarball A .tgz archive to unpack into any location and run in place. | | 26.9 MB | | SHA256: 7a86036ea738b7aa513e267317688d03bb47dc1757fad22982ea3e3dd4770dde |
Linux If you don't see an option for your particular platform, try other Linux installers, starting from similar ones. Often, a build for one Linux variant works on others, too. |
| 64-bit x86_64 built on Debian 10 |
| Installer | | 34.3 MB | | SHA256: 4cb82812cf4ee21e07865122896e9dd8ead13eddc193d3d44bbce589392004d7 |
Tarball A .tgz archive to unpack into any location and run in place. | | 34.3 MB | | SHA256: 0334a9d1ee9b00672a0abc4b0f0ede59a9ed729b5b87d0fcd820da5f49259359 |
| 64-bit x86_64 built on Debian 12 |
| Installer | | 34.4 MB | | SHA256: fadb7823aef5857ccb10b39b9c21d9deff7c550b28582fd9828f0fc9349b0bf2 |
Tarball A .tgz archive to unpack into any location and run in place. | | 34.3 MB | | SHA256: e0ca3250d0f8d698452456fbd8a40668dedb2e0c7c251a85d6530f14ae363f8f |
| 32-bit i386 built on Debian 10 |
| Installer | | 33.2 MB | | SHA256: 09491a581925ad76fba920f5caa17fa1eed27faedd9abab48f4ecb8d9b47b0e0 |
Tarball A .tgz archive to unpack into any location and run in place. | | 33.2 MB | | SHA256: b4e0f0710d498a642942bf01c3edaf149f057b65262fad0964401304b5e0e1bd |
| 64-bit AArch64 built on Debian 10 |
| Installer | | 33.3 MB | | SHA256: fb5deb69469a52203a9aa8a4a906e1f02db62a85c28ac283ed6b844c777c08b2 |
Tarball A .tgz archive to unpack into any location and run in place. | | 33.3 MB | | SHA256: a901fbc9c5ed3c276e80f1dd29122eb20c5deebdf6cb9c5aac3665c6c53d6e6e |
| 64-bit AArch64 built on Debian 12 |
| Installer | | 33.3 MB | | SHA256: db0f3f17bda70f7f17c37804470415ce74a5c71cc01933e13622cf961ad7bae1 |
Tarball A .tgz archive to unpack into any location and run in place. | | 33.3 MB | | SHA256: 57e2eb06ebadf721a5495872dafdf0146bb764de5d423d3c3127396c112a0898 |
| 32-bit ARMv6 VFP built on Raspbian |
| Installer | | 31.5 MB | | SHA256: 62899e713a9e5fcc2290f4d501b8c04f95e1c40727e59a2127d61d2a8b47bb01 |
Tarball A .tgz archive to unpack into any location and run in place. | | 31.5 MB | | SHA256: 17f0fedfd90d0177a4a3740d33eee135574ae01196a121e5a2a802c9ec423e10 |
| 64-bit RISC-V built on Debian 12 |
| Installer | | 35.1 MB | | SHA256: 02856afcf9a6666aaf4c0275fc303e70ecc203637537d3a34d3aabcff7c60de2 |
Tarball A .tgz archive to unpack into any location and run in place. | | 35.1 MB | | SHA256: a5619fc0ed1e327934bdc12d0d6f8c6bdc8fb23567181035e4ebd538c71348d5 |
| All Platforms |
| Source | | 16.2 MB | | SHA256: 84d7e02d3bc513fcbde6b82fb31e704c3d9ec4e38683912a9d4b5f0a2891042b |
Source + built libraries The core run-time system is provided in source form, but Racket libraries are pre-compiled, which enables a quick install of both Racket and (later) built packages. | | 22.7 MB | | SHA256: 9cece6f5375e93ac91e6494d84968a976f87a252a91701e001e0d1fe41585b43 |
Source with versionless path The path in the unpacked archive does not include a version number, so it stays the same across versions. | | 16.2 MB | | SHA256: 78c757d45cbd9b4d2afd21d29ff16d5b0b2af62d28380703cb1744be4a764bcf |
Natipkg The “natipkg” distribution is for Linux, but it uses pre-built and repackaged versions of system libraries, instead of relying on the operating system's package manager to install them. They are intended for use by test and build services. |
| 64-bit x86_64 built on Debian 10 | | 36.6 MB | | SHA256: 124cda4be6f05299499cd9dc44c93ea5601c36f5d6cc478edfa6719e7cc7277d |
| 64-bit AArch64 built on Debian 10 | | 37 MB | | SHA256: a434c6f3dcc715b66cdb89b63c910812b6b12bfc643b003d291518b99f54b9ac |
64-bit x86_64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. | | 28.6 MB | | SHA256: 20e9b320f3980c52704b7669777311476e28ef68feb9af579cab951bde350e60 |
64-bit AArch64 for pkg-build built on Debian 10 The “pkg-build” variant is configured to compile collections and packages to machine-independent form, which is suitable for the pkg-build service. | | 29.5 MB | | SHA256: 33f3bb6dcdb48e11099899599a05040f971707672e330da62d27776e96f7a847 |
| |
| |